Description: Under the supervision of a licensed nurse, the Certified Medication Aide (CMA) safely administers prescription medications to residents in nursing homes and residential care facilities in accordance with Ohio Revised Code, Chapters 4723 and rules 4723-27-01 through 4723-27-09 and applicable community policies.
Responsibilities:
- Administer prescription medications under nurse supervision according to Ohio law.
- Administer oral, topical, nasal spray, drops, rectal, vaginal, and inhalant medications as permitted by the Ohio Board of Nursing.
- Administer insulin via pen device when trained and authorized by the Company
- Follow the Six Rights of Medication Administration: right resident, right drug, right dose, right route, right time, right documentation.
- Maintain accurate records of all medication administration, including refusals or adverse reactions.
- Monitor residents for medication side effects and promptly report concerns to supervising nurse.
- Ensure the safety of residents including timely reporting to licensed nurse refusals and deviations from medication administration.
- Maintain professional boundaries and treat all residents with dignity, courtesy, and respect.
- Comply with universal and standard precautions.
- Maintain confidentiality of all resident information.
- Refrain from delegating medication administration to others.
- Prioritize tasks to ensure optimum services to residents as requests and needs change.
- Maintains open communication with manager and/or peers to promote awareness of resident issues.
- May perform other duties as needed and/or assigned. Will not accept any other duties or resident care assignments that conflict with medication administration.
Requirements
- 18 years of age or older
- High School Diploma or GED
- Completion of an Ohio Board-approved Medication Aide Training Program
- Successful completion of CMA application and examination
- Current certification as a CMA in Ohio
- Ability to communicate effectively, read medication labels, and perform basic medication administration and documentation.
- Must successfully complete the ESL medication competency upon hire and as required by state regulation at a minimum
- First Aid and CPR Certification if required by state law and/or Company standards
- Able to read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ions, and procedure manuals. Able to speak effectively to customers or employees of organization
- Able to apply common sense understanding to carry out detailed written or oral instructions
- Must comply with all Ohio Administrative Code rules for CMA practice (4723-27).
- Must maintain active certification and complete required continuing education for biennial renewal.
